Node.js -Firebase Service Account Private Key won't parse


The problem was since I used dotenv variables inside the .env file the FIREBASE_PRIVATE_KEY had escaping characters: \n inside of it.

I had to follow this answer and append .replace(/\\n/g, '\n') to the end of it to parse it:

privateKey: process.env.FIREBASE_PRIVATE_KEY.replace(/\\n/g, '\n')

So now the code looks like:

admin.initializeApp({  credential: admin.credential.cert({      projectId: process.env.FIREBASE_PROJECT_ID, // I get no error here      clientEmail: process.env.FIREBASE_CLIENT_EMAIL, // I get no error here      privateKey: process.env.FIREBASE_PRIVATE_KEY.replace(/\\n/g, '\n') // NOW THIS WORKS!!!  }),  databaseURL: process.env.FIREBASE_DATABASE_URL});


You must add your key into double qoutes to allow expanded new lines option according with dotenv documentation.

You can check that option at Rules section in dotenv github.

https://github.com/motdotla/dotenv#rules

  FIREBASE_PROJECT_ID=wwwwwwww  FIREBASE_CLIENT_EMAIL=xxxxxxxx  FIREBASE_DATABASE_URL=yyyyyyyy  FIREBASE_PRIVATE_KEY="-----BEGIN PRIVATE KEY-----\nzzzzzzzz\n-----END PRIVATE KEY-----\n"
